The 14th Men's Gymnastics European Championships in 1981 were held in Italy and took place from 23 to 24 May in the Palazzo dello Sport in Rome . The dominance of the athletes from the Soviet Union in the all- around competition with the victory of Alexander Tkachev continued on the individual devices, where they could win five titles. Bohdan Makuz successfully defended their titles in jumping and on parallel bars and Tkachev on horizontal bar. György Guczoghy from Hungary also succeeded in doing the same on the pommel horse. The West German Eberhard Gienger secured his last international title on the bar with the highest mark of the day of 9.95.
With the title on the ground, Roland Brückner achieved the triple on this device after winning the 1979 World Cup and 1980 Olympics . Before him, this was only achieved by the Yugoslav Miroslav Cerar and Zoltán Magyar from Hungary on the pommel horse and Alexander Ditjatin from the Soviet Union on the rings.
